[Percutaneous transluminal angioplasty for cervical internal carotid artery stenosis: case report]

Insights

Percutaneous transluminal angioplasty (PTA) effectively treated severe internal carotid artery (ICA) stenosis with ulcerative plaque in a stroke patient. This interventional procedure offers a viable alternative for patients unsuitable for surgery.

Background:

  • Cervical internal carotid artery (ICA) stenosis with ulcerative plaque poses a significant risk for ischemic stroke.
  • Conservative management is often considered for patients with comorbidities or complex anatomy.

Observation:

  • A 70-year-old male presented with acute neurological deficits suggestive of stroke.
  • Initial imaging revealed no abnormalities, but subsequent angiography demonstrated severe right ICA stenosis with an ulcerative plaque.
  • Despite initial conservative treatment, the patient's condition worsened, indicating progression of the ischemic event.

Findings:

  • The patient underwent successful percutaneous transluminal angioplasty (PTA) using a balloon dilatation catheter for the stenosed right ICA.
  • The procedure achieved adequate dilatation without any immediate complications.
  • Post-procedural outcomes were favorable, resolving the critical stenosis.

Implications:

  • PTA is a safe and effective treatment option for internal carotid artery stenosis, particularly in patients with ulcerative plaque.
  • This endovascular approach provides a valuable alternative to surgical intervention for high-risk patients.
  • The findings support the expanded use of PTA in managing cerebrovascular disease, including vertebral artery interventions.
